Advertisement

停车场数据库管理系统课程设计

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
停车场数据库管理系统属于典型的IT课程设计项目,它深入探讨了软件工程以及数据库管理的核心理论和实践技术。在系统的设计与开发过程中,学生们将运用统一建模语言(UML)来进行系统建模,并借助ADO.NET技术连接与操作SQL Server数据库,从而获得实际的软件开发经验。UML作为一种标准化的建模语言,旨在通过可视化、规格化和构建的方式来呈现软件系统的各个方面。在本项目中,学生们可能利用用例图来展现用户与系统之间的交互流程,类图则用于清晰地表达实体及其间的关联关系,而序列图或协作图则用于展示对象之间消息传递的逻辑顺序。通过这些模型,能够全面理解系统的功能需求和整体结构。 ADO.NET是.NET框架中提供的一种高效且灵活的数据库访问方法。在这个项目中,学生们通常会创建ADO.NET的数据连接,并通过Command对象执行SQL查询和存储过程;同时,他们会利用DataAdapter填充DataSet或DataTable,并采用DataBinding技术将数据与用户界面元素进行关联,从而实现数据的动态显示和更新。SQL Server数据库充当系统的核心数据存储层。学生需要精心设计数据库模式,包括创建表、定义主键和外键关系、以及设置索引以优化查询效率。此外,他们还需要编写相应的SQL语句来执行数据的插入、更新和删除操作,并可能探索视图、存储过程等高级特性。 课程设计文档通常会涵盖软件生命周期的各个阶段:从需求分析到最终的维护。在需求分析阶段,项目团队会明确系统的目标以及预期的功能;系统设计阶段则进一步细化为逻辑设计和物理设计——包括数据库设计和接口设计;编码阶段是将设计的蓝图转化为可执行的代码;测试阶段则会进行单元测试、集成测试以及系统测试以确保功能的正确性和稳定性;而维护阶段则涉及对系统的持续更新和优化工作。源码部分将呈现实际的编程实践成果,包含使用C#或VB.NET等.NET语言编写的控制台程序或Windows Forms应用程序,以及数据库交互相关的代码片段。通过对源码的阅读与分析,可以更深入地理解如何将UML模型转化为实际的代码结构,以及如何运用ADO.NET与SQL Server进行数据交互操作。该课程设计项目提供了全面的学习机会,涵盖了从需求捕获到最终的全过程,对于提升学生的软件工程能力及数据库应用技能具有重要的价值,参与此类项目有助于学生在未来的职业生涯中更好地应对各种复杂的软件开发挑战.

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 优质
    本课程设计专注于开发和优化停车场数据库管理系统,涵盖数据结构、用户界面设计及安全性策略,旨在提升停车效率与用户体验。 停车场数据库管理系统是典型的IT课程设计项目之一,它涵盖了软件工程与数据库管理的核心概念和技术。在系统的设计和实现过程中,学生会运用UML(统一建模语言)进行系统建模,并使用ADO.NET来连接并操作SQL Server数据库,从而学习到实际的软件开发流程。 UML是一种标准化的建模语言,用于可视化、规格化和构建软件系统。在这个项目中,学生们可能利用了用例图描绘用户与系统的交互场景;类图表示实体及其关系;序列图或协作图展示对象间的消息传递顺序。这些模型帮助学生清晰地理解系统的功能需求和结构。 ADO.NET是.NET框架的一部分,提供了一种高效、灵活的方式来访问数据库。在这个项目中,学生们可能会创建数据连接,使用Command对象执行SQL查询及存储过程,并利用DataAdapter填充DataSet或DataTable;此外还会用到DataBinding技术将数据绑定至用户界面元素以实现显示与更新功能。 作为系统核心的后端存储部分是SQL Server数据库。学生需要设计该模式,包括表、主键和外键设置以及索引优化等操作来提升查询性能,并编写插入、更新及删除记录所需的SQL语句;可能还涉及视图或存储过程等高级特性使用情况。 课程设计文档通常涵盖软件生命周期的各个阶段:需求分析(明确系统目标与预期功能)、系统设计(细化为逻辑和物理设计,包括数据库接口设计)、编码实现以及测试验证。其中,在编码期间将设计方案转换成实际代码;而测试环节则会执行各种类型如单元、集成及系统级测试来确保软件的正确性和稳定性。 源码部分展示了编程实践的具体情况,例如使用C#或VB.NET等.NET语言编写的应用程序及其数据库交互逻辑实现细节。通过阅读和分析这些源码可以深入了解如何将UML模型转化为实际代码结构,并掌握ADO.NET与SQL Server间的数据交换技术应用方法。 总之,这个课程设计项目为学生提供了丰富的学习机会,涵盖了从需求捕获、系统建模到数据库管理和编程的全过程;这对于提升其软件工程能力和数据库操作技能具有重要意义。参与此类项目的经历有助于未来在职业发展中更好地应对各种软件开发挑战。
  • 优质
    本项目为《停车场管理系统》数据库课程设计,旨在通过实际案例教授学生数据库的设计、实现与优化,提升其在软件开发中的应用能力。 停车场需求规格说明书包括ER模型和数据流图。
  • 优质
    本课程设计旨在通过开发停车场管理系统,教授学生数据库原理及应用。项目涵盖需求分析、系统设计与实现,强调SQL编程和数据结构优化技巧。 停车场管理系统数据库课程设计
  • JSP1001MySQL.sql
    优质
    本项目为《数据库课程设计》中基于JSP技术开发的“停车场管理系统”,采用MySQL进行数据存储和管理。 数据库课程设计与毕业设计都包括了对数据库的设计工作。这段文字无需包含任何联系信息或网址链接。重点在于探讨如何进行有效的数据库课程项目以及完成相关的毕业设计任务。这通常涉及需求分析、概念模型建立、逻辑结构设计和物理实现等多个方面,旨在培养学生的实际操作能力和理论知识应用能力。
  • 结构——
    优质
    本项目为《数据结构》课程的设计作业,旨在通过构建一个模拟的停车场管理系统来实践和应用所学的数据结构知识。系统包括车辆出入管理、车位分配等功能模块,采用链表、堆栈等数据结构优化算法实现高效操作,并结合用户界面方便用户使用。 用C语言实现的简单停车场管理系统,可以直接运行且无错误。
  • 优质
    本课程设计围绕《停车场管理系统》,旨在通过软件开发实践,实现车位管理、车辆进出记录及收费等功能,提升学生项目管理和技术应用能力。 实验内容:汽车进入停车场后按照到达时间的顺序由南向北排列(即大门位于最北端),最先到达的第一辆车停放在最南端。如果停车场已满载n辆汽车,则后续车辆必须在门外的便道上等待,一旦有车位空出,便道上的第一辆车即可驶入;当某辆停放中的车离开时,在其后进入的所有车辆需先退出以让该车顺利离场,待此车完全开出大门外,其他等候车辆再按原顺序重新进入停车场。每辆在停车场内停留的汽车在其离开前必须根据停车时间支付相应的费用。如果等待区内的某辆车未驶入停车场即离去,则允许其直接离开且不收取任何停车费,并保持便道上其它等待车辆原有的排队次序不变。
  • 结构
    优质
    本项目为《数据结构》课程设计作品,旨在通过实现一个模拟停车场管理系统的程序,来实践和掌握链表、堆栈、队列等数据结构的应用。系统能够处理车辆进出记录、车位分配等功能,有效提升停车效率与管理水平。 数据结构课程设计报告:停车场管理系统。本报告详细介绍了系统的整体流程,并包含了系统流程图以及函数调用关系的描述。